Output 4681128204e8ce6196007b08a9d53620f6cf6505938f8eabd2cd21d5c9ae0946:1

value
9405565
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 566b7645755407d93b46eda0b91a33a85caef4f0 OP_EQUALVERIFY OP_CHECKSIG
address
18swr66fQfaaigS3x8nMFtmWxw5qsgj5Ua
transaction
4681128204e8ce6196007b08a9d53620f6cf6505938f8eabd2cd21d5c9ae0946
spent
true